    Important note about Seminole GPS maps..



    To my knowledge there is no detailed GPS map being produced by any of the
    major map card makers such as Garmin and Navionics..I know with my current Navionic's SD cards I have to disable them and let my Humminbird 987si world map take over so that I get a good out line map of the lake. However with just the outline you get no detail and no depth contours..worse of all you also get no navigational aids to mark the major channels.
    I suggest that everyone try and get themselves an Atlantic Mapping map of the lake ahead of time so they can study the lake's details. I wouldn't wait until the day I showed up to try and start totally blind..

    Re: Important note about Seminole GPS maps.. (Mickstix)



    As for the Navionics Maps..I wouldn't look for one anytime soon for Seminole..The problem is the Navionics crew can't get their surveying boats into most areas of the lake due to all the standing timber on the lake..Until the come with a system where they can shot the lake survey with an aircraft mounted system we most likely will be out of luck. Texas has had the same problem with a couple of their major lakes also..

    A note on the paper maps..I've used both the Atlantic and the other map that Neil mentioned..I will be the first to tell you that it has been my experience that the Atlantic Maps have more detail and are much more accurate than all the others. They are also water and tear proof..Of all the lakes I fish the only maps I will use are the Atlantic Maps. They have always been right on the mark everywhere I've been..
